Barnard has caught on to the fact that women love to shop.

Shopping for Classes Barnard students have a two-week window in which they may attend as many classes as they want before they finalize their schedule with their advisor, called "shopping."

But hopefully they also enjoy the intellectual company of a lot of other women.

"It's an all-girls school what more can I say? And the guys at Columbia aren't that good-looking, to say the least."

But what this small liberal arts school lacks in terms of the opposite sex, many students feel they more than make up for in areas like Barnard academics (which includes a partnership with Columbia) and the NYC locale and nightlife.

"New York is the best place to go to school. It's full of really incredible opportunities and experiences. Some of the best theater, shopping, and dining in the world are only a subway ride away. The University offers some really great deals, and a lot of classes on campus take advantage of the fabulous cityscape by arranging field trips to the Met, Central Park, or the theater. It can get kind of expensive, but if you know where to look, you can save a lot of money."

"It's not every day that you can find a teacher who will invite the class over for coffee or take you out for lunch to discuss a paper, but, at Barnard, this is not an uncommon occurrence. Some of the greatest teachers I've ever had have been at Barnard, not only because they are very fluent in their fields, but also because they are here because they loveteaching."

"From what I have experienced, there are not too many parties on campus in comparison to other party schools. However, there are parties in the college bars around campus. And, of course, you're in NYC, so any club or lounge will always offer some sort of entertainment."
